This true story, about a couple and their three young children who were caught in the epic 2004 post-Christmas Day tsunami in Thailand, is the first disaster movie in recent memory that was so raw and straightforwardly realistic that you will actually feel like you are there. The terror, the surrealness of the disaster and the subsequent despair are palpable, despite an ending that was a little too Hollywood. Naomi Watts is outstanding. Bring a hankie. There are lots of Kleenex moments.
